It ain't a Hollywood event without a few parties. The major soiree going on this weekend is Variety's Emmys party, which celebrates the female nominees. That's happening tonight at Scarpetta at the Montage in Beverly Hills at 7:30pm, and here's what it looked like inside the place at last year's celebration. Folks, this isn't exactly a Bat Mitzvah.

Then after that, celebs will probably go home and rest up while watching the Creative Arts Emmys, the precursor to the primetime show which hands out awards for photography, casting, cinematography and all that kinda stuff. This ceremony was filmed last week, but you can watch it on Saturday, September 21st at 9pm ET on FXX to see who won (and you can also find the list of winners HERE, BTW). Then of course there's Sunday, the day-of-show. Celebs will be primping starting wayyyy early in the morning, but you? You obviously are going to start watching E! at 5pm EST. That's when the Fashion Police team will be doing the pre-show from the red carpet, followed by the actual red carpet with celebrity interviews from 6pm-8pm. Then 8pm-11pm is when the show, hosted by Neil Patrick Harris, will be airing LIVE on CBS.
